Transaction 6523fa7a15d3f941d4387cbd54f26075a89b65d84a11223ed416f106214e339e
1 Input
2 Outputs
- 6523fa7a15d3f941d4387cbd54f26075a89b65d84a11223ed416f106214e339e:0
- 6523fa7a15d3f941d4387cbd54f26075a89b65d84a11223ed416f106214e339e:1
value 148191
address 38RtN4gPrr59wibTuXTAp1xn8c7CSXuZsr
value 147524223
address 1B2FzwMWYN2oM2X8b15c3hCV5Hf9xH55hC